Metal window installation services involve the careful fitting and securing of metal-framed windows into existing or new building structures. This process includes measuring openings accurately, selecting appropriate metal materials, and ensuring the windows are properly aligned and sealed. Skilled contractors handle everything from removing old or damaged windows to installing the new metal frames and glass panes, making sure the finished product is both functional and visually appealing. Proper installation is essential to maximize the durability and security of the windows, providing a long-lasting solution for property owners.

The overview below groups typical Metal Window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Allen, TX.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or window repairs or replacements in Allen, TX, generally range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, though prices can vary based on window size and material. Fewer projects reach the higher end of the spectrum for more extensive repairs.
Standard Window Installations - The cost for installing new standard-sized metal windows usually falls between $1,200 and $3,000. Most local contractors handle projects within this range, with larger or more complex installations potentially exceeding $3,500.
Full Replacement Projects - Replacing all windows in a home or business can typically cost between $8,000 and $15,000. Larger, more intricate projects may reach $20,000+ depending on the number of windows and customization needs.
Custom or Specialty Windows - Specialty metal windows or custom designs often range from $3,500 to $7,000 each. While many projects stay within this band, highly customized or larger units can push costs above $10,000 per window.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

Clear written expectations are essential when choosing a local contractor for metal window installation. Homeowners should seek detailed estimates that outline the scope of work, materials to be used, and any specific steps involved in the process. Having this information in writing helps prevent misunderstandings and ensures that both parties are aligned on what will be delivered. It’s also helpful to discuss the project timeline and any warranties or guarantees offered, so expectations are transparent from the start. Clear communication about these details can lead to a more satisfactory outcome.
